Hirohiko Nagano is a scholar working on Global and Planetary Change, Atmospheric Science and Soil Science. According to data from OpenAlex, Hirohiko Nagano has authored 35 papers receiving a total of 393 ind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Global and Planetary Change, 16 papers in Atmospheric Science and 14 papers in Soil Science. Recurrent topics in Hirohiko Nagano's work include Plant Water Relations and Carbon Dynamics (11 papers), Soil Carbon and Nitrogen Dynamics (11 papers) and Cryospheric studies and observations (9 papers). Hirohiko Nagano is often cited by papers focused on Plant Water Relations and Carbon Dynamics (11 papers), Soil Carbon and Nitrogen Dynamics (11 papers) and Cryospheric studies and observations (9 papers). Hirohiko Nagano collaborates with scholars based in Japan, United States and Russia. Hirohiko Nagano's co-authors include Masahito Ueyama, Yoshinobu Harazono, Hiroki Iwata, Yongwon Kim, Hideki Kobayashi, Hiroki Ikawa, Kazuyuki Inubushi, Rikie Suzuki, T. Nakai and Shin Nagai and has published in prestigious journ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and Remote Sensing of Environment.
